在Unix系统中搭建数据科学环境,首先需要安装基础工具链。推荐使用包管理器如apt(Debian/Ubuntu)或yum(Red Hat/CentOS)来安装Python、Git和必要的开发库。确保系统更新到最新版本以避免兼容性问题。
Python是数据科学的核心语言,建议通过官方源或使用pyenv进行多版本管理。安装Anaconda或Miniconda可以快速获取预编译的科学计算库,如NumPy、Pandas和Scikit-learn。同时,配置虚拟环境有助于隔离不同项目的依赖。
数据科学工作通常涉及大量文件处理和脚本执行,因此熟悉Shell命令和脚本编写至关重要。使用Bash或Zsh作为默认shell,并安装常用工具如grep、awk和sed,能显著提升效率。•设置别名和环境变量可简化常用操作。
AI绘图结果,仅供参考
性能优化方面,合理分配内存和CPU资源是关键。使用top、htop等工具监控系统负载,避免因资源不足导致任务失败。对于大规模数据处理,考虑使用Dask或Spark等分布式框架,并确保磁盘I/O性能足够。
•定期备份重要数据和配置文件,防止意外丢失。利用rsync或备份工具自动化这一过程,并结合版本控制系统如Git管理代码变更。良好的习惯能大幅提升数据科学工作的稳定性和可维护性。